The Arua Muslim district Khadi Sheik Amin Maga has expressed concern with upset over  the wave of  killings of Muslims in Arua municipality.

Amin Maga made the revelation while speaking as chief mourner  during the funeral of late Muzamili Doka at Arua Public cell in Arua MunicipalityTuesday.

Maga, who stood by his concern,  says  killing of  Muslims  shows the depth of imprudence and irresponsibility from the security organs and asked  Arua deputy RDC Toko Swaib, who also attended the burial, to look into the  safety and security of Muslims properly.

And in  this regard,  Amin Maga appealed to people against taking the law in their hands to kill or injure anyone they suspect or even to destroy their properties.

He says the  most appropriate action is to report any suspicion or injustice to Police so as to ensure that justice is done.
 
Muzamili Doka died on Sunday and was buried today where hundreds of people attended his burial and traders around the area also turned out by the mourners to watch as his body was taken to the burial site.
